Eating habits are often different in many countries. It’s very helpful to know something about the British meals before traveling to Britain. In many English houses, people eat four meals a day. They are breakfast, lunch, tea and dinner. Breakfast takes place at anytime from 7: 00 to 9: 00 in the morning. They usually have eggs, bread with butter, cheese and so on. English people drink tea or coffee at breakfast. Lunch comes at one o’clock. It can be a hamburger or a three-course (三道菜的)meal. Afternoon tea is between 4: 00 p.m. and 5: 00 p.m. Dinner begins at about half past seven. The first course is soup. The next is often meat or fish with vegetables, Then come fruits of different kinds: apples, pears, bananas and so on.
But not all English people eat like that. Some of them have their dinner in the middle of the day. Their meals are breakfast, dinner, tea and supper. And all these meals are usually simple.

【推荐2】People in different places have very different ideas about what to eat. In our country, for example, people from the south like to eat rice while people in the north love dumplings or noodles. In Hunan or Sichuan, hot food is people’s favorite; however, people in Shanghai or Suzhou eat sweet dish almost every day.
But even if people live in the same part of the country, their tastes (口味) are not always the same. Old people and young ones have different tastes; men and women also have their different preferences (喜好). In a restaurant, some customs order thick and heavy soup, while others drink thin and clear one. A few people only eat vegetables. They do not eat fish or chicken at all!
So it is not easy for restaurants to meet the needs of all customers (顾客). To make more money, the restaurants in cities try their best to cook different kinds of foods.

【推荐1】When you laugh, you will open your mouth and show your teeth. The healthier those teeth are, the happier you look. Why is that? It's because your teeth are important in many ways. If you take care of them, they'll help to take care of you. Strong, healthy teeth help you eat the right food to help you grow. They also help you speak clearly.
Here are some things you can do to take care of your teeth:
●Brush your teeth twice a day—after breakfast and before bedtime. If you can, brush after lunch or after eating sweet cakes.
●Brush all of your teeth, not just the front ones. Spend some time on the teeth along the sides and in the back.
●Take your time while brushing. Spend at least 3 minutes each time you brush. Be sure your toothbrush is soft.
Ask your parents to help you get a new toothbrush every three months.

Vitamins help our bodies grow strong and stay healthy. We need vitamins every day. How do we get them? Just remember the vitamin alphabet(字母表): A, B, C, D, E.
What It Does | Where We Get It | |
Vitamin A | Vitamin A is good for our eyes and skin. | Vitamin A is in carrots, yellow fruits like oranges or mangoes, milk and eggs. |
Vitamin B | There are many different kinds of Vitamin B: Vitamin Bl, B2, B6, B9, and B12. Some help give us energy to move our bodies, Others help make blood. | Vitamin B is in potatoes, bananas, bread, rice, chicken, fish, cheese, eggs, and green vegetables. |
Vitamin C | Vitamin C is important for our bones(骨头),teeth, and even our brains. Vitamin C also helps us keep other important substances, such as iron in our body. | We get Vitamin C from oranges, peppers, tomatoes, and potatoes. |
Vitamin D | Vitamin D helps make strong bones. | Milk and eggs have also got vitamin D in them and so does fish. When we sit in the sun, our body makes a lot of it naturally. |
Vitamin E | Vitamin E helps keep our blood healthy. | Vitamin E is in nuts(坚果)and green vegetables. |
